On Aug 2, 2007, at 3:44 PM, Kai von Fintel wrote:

> The easiest solution is to use the starred version of the \chapter  
> command.
>
> \documentclass{memoir}
> \begin{document}
> \chapter{Intro}
> \chapter{Stuff}
> \chapter*{Interlude}
> \chapter{More Stuff}
> \chapter*{Interlude}
> \end{document}

'cept that you'd need to manually number the Interludes (1, 2, &c.).

My suggestion here would be to re-work the definition / style for  
\part so as to match the appearance of \chapter and then use it for  
the interludes.
